

Marketing Data Strategist
A Marketing Data Strategist is a professional who uses data to inform marketing strategies, improve efficiency, and increase ROI.
Definition
A Marketing Data Strategist is a professional who leverages data to inform marketing strategies, improve efficiency and increase return on investment. They analyze market trends, customer behavior, and competitive data to influence marketing decisions. They utilize various data analytics tools and software to gather, interpret, and present data in a way that is understandable and actionable to the marketing team. They also work closely with other departments, such as sales and IT, to ensure data is being used effectively across the organization.
Usage and Context
In today's digital age, data plays a crucial role in shaping marketing strategies. A Marketing Data Strategist uses this data to understand customer needs, preferences, and behavior. This information is then used to create targeted marketing campaigns that resonate with the target audience, thereby increasing engagement and conversions. For instance, they might use data to identify which demographic groups are most likely to purchase a particular product, and then design a marketing campaign specifically targeted at these groups.
FAQ
What skills does a Marketing Data Strategist need?
A Marketing Data Strategist needs a combination of technical and soft skills. They need to be proficient in data analysis, statistical modeling, and data visualization. They also need to understand marketing principles and strategies. In terms of soft skills, they need to be good communicators, as they often need to explain complex data in a way that is understandable to non-technical team members.
What tools does a Marketing Data Strategist use?
A Marketing Data Strategist uses a variety of tools, such as data analytics software (e.g., Google Analytics, Tableau), database management systems (e.g., SQL), and programming languages (e.g., Python, R).
